A Phase 2b Multicenter Randomized, Placebo-Controlled Study to Evaluate the Safety and Immunogenicity of R21/Matrix-M Malaria Vaccine in African Infants With Different Immunization Schedules

SUMMARY

The aim of this study is to identify an optimal infant vaccine schedule for a malaria vaccine which is better aligned with the timing of other vaccine interventions.

• Signed informed consent or thumb-printed and witnessed informed consent obtained from the parent/legal guardian of the infant.

• Infants must have been born full-term (at ≥37 weeks of gestation) and \> 2500 grams at birth.

• Immunization schedule Cohorts 1, 2, and 3: Male and female infants 42-49 days (inclusive) of age at time of enrollment.

• Prior to group randomization, for infants in Cohort 1 randomization to receive vaccine dose 1 (Groups 1 and 2 of R21/MM or placebo, respectively) will occur at 42-49 days of age. Infants in Cohorts 2 and 3 will not be randomized to R21/MM or placebo; placebo will no longer be given. Rather infants in these cohorts will receive open-label R21/MM according to the immunization schedule category to which they have been randomized. Infants in Cohort 2, will receive their open-label R21/MM vaccine dose 1 (Group 3) at 2 months (56-63 days of age). Infants in Cohort 3, will receive their open-label R21/MM vaccine dose 1 (Group 5) at 3 months (84-91 days of age).

• The participant's parent/guardian must be willing to avoid travel, particularly in the 28 days after each study vaccination, must confirm willingness to contact the study team in the event of unexpected/unavoidable travel and, for the safety cohort, must confirm availability for the home visits to be conducted by a field worker or nurse to collect solicited AEs over the 7 days (day of vaccination and 6 subsequent days) following each study vaccine.

• The participant's parent/guardian must confirm willingness to bring their child to the study clinic / local health care clinic, and capacity to contact the study team in the event the subject has any illnesses or other health concerns during the study.

• Participants who the investigator believes that their parent/guardian can and will comply with the requirements of the protocol (e.g. return for follow-up visits) may be enrolled in the study.

Treatments
Experimental: Compressed 6-10-14 Week Schedule: R21/MM Malaria Vaccine
Participants will receive R21/MM malaria vaccination at 6, 10, and 14 weeks of age, co-administered with hexavalent vaccine, pneumococcal conjugate vaccine (PCV), and oral rotavirus vaccine (RV). At 9 months of age participants will receive measles-rubella (MR) vaccine, yellow fever (YF) vaccine, and typhoid conjugate vaccine (TCV).~Participants will receive a booster dose of R21/MM malaria vaccine at 15 months of age co-administered with Meningococcal (A, C, Y, W, X) Polysaccharide Conjugate Vaccine (MenFive) and the 2nd dose of MR vaccine.
Other: Compressed 6-10-14 Week Schedule: Placebo / Recommended 5-6-7 Month Schedule: R21/MM Malaria Vaccine
Participants will receive placebo at 6, 10, and 14 weeks of age, co-administered with hexavalent vaccine, PCV, and oral RV. After completion of the 28 day post-Dose 3 visit, these participants will rollover to Cohort 4 (Group 7) to then receive open-label R21/MM vaccine as per the recommended schedule at 5-6-7 months of age.~At 9 months of age participants will receive MR and YF vaccines and TCV. Participants will receive a booster dose of R21/MM malaria vaccine at 15 months of age co-administered with the MenFive vaccine and the 2nd dose of MR vaccine.
Experimental: Relaxed 2-4-6 Month Schedule: R21/MM Malaria Vaccine
Participants will receive R21/MM malaria vaccination at 2, 4, and 6 months of age co-administered with hexavalent vaccine, PCV, and oral RV. At 9 months of age participants will receive MR and YF vaccines and TCV.~Participants will receive a booster dose of R21/MM malaria vaccine at 15 months of age co-administered with the MenFive vaccine and the 2nd dose of MR vaccine.
Experimental: Relaxed 3-6-9 Month Schedule: R21/MM Malaria Vaccine
Participants will receive R21/MM malaria vaccination at 3, 6, and 9 months of age. Participants will receive the hexavalent vaccine, PCV, and oral RV at 6 weeks, 10 weeks, and 14 weeks of age. At 9 months of age participants will receive MR and YF vaccines and TCV.~Participants will receive a booster dose of R21/MM malaria vaccine at 15 months of age co-administered with the MenFive vaccine and the 2nd dose of MR vaccine.
